Burlington, New Jersey appears in the C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System with 663 registered healthcare providers spanning 20 distinct NUCC-taxonomy specialties. This count includes every individual clinician who has applied for an NPI and listed a practice address in Burlington — physicians, dentists, nurse practitioners, physician assistants, chiropractors, physical therapists, optometrists, psychologists, podiatrists, and every other credentialed provider type CMS tracks. It does not measure hospital beds, urgent-care capacity, or whether a given clinic is accepting new patients; it measures the pool of professionals with current NPI enrollment and a Burlington practice location on file.

The provider mix in Burlington is weighted toward Licensed Practical Nurse (142 clinicians, followed by Behavior Technician with 48 and Registered Nurse with 45). That distribution reflects how NPPES records specialty: providers self-select a primary taxonomy code, so a family physician who also practices geriatrics will show up under whichever NUCC code they registered first.
